An Ostara ritual for Spring Equinox

A ritual celebration for Spring Equinox

Tickets: https://www.eventbrite.co.uk/e/gathering-ostara-ritual-tickets-1984036227766?utm-campaign=social&utm-content=attendeeshare&utm-medium=discovery&utm-term=listing&utm-source=cp&aff=ebdsshcopyurl

The world is quickening, the Spring Equinox approaches, winter has come to its final lingering moments. Come and gather with practising witch Andi Searle to celebrate this great balance where the scales are tipping away from dark and towards light.

Bring with you a spirit of community and gathering for a night of discussion and ritual. Bring a journal, paper and pens, a natural offering to burn in the equinox fire (lavender sprigs, spring flowers, autumnal leaves, Brigid Crosses) and some sort of edible offering to finish off the evening.

There will also be moments of meditation, communion and movement like dance and (weather permitting) jumping over embers.

The ritual will follow this loose structure:

1. Short meditation / quiet reflection (10 mins)

2. Lighting of the equinox fire (weather permitting)

3. Ritual including communal discussions of spirituality, plans for the coming Summer and movement (60 mins)

4. Eating communion (20 mins)

5. Closing moments of discussion and quiet (10 mins)

Your host

Andi Searle is a practising witch based in Penryn. He is also an experienced community organiser and facilitator, and co-founder of Falmouth Trans Collective.
